Living Water InternationalLiving Water International

Living Water International exists to demonstrate the love of God by helping communities acquire desperately needed clean water, and to experience “living water”—the gospel of Jesus Christ—which alone satisfies the deepest thirst. For nearly 21 years, LWI has implemented participatory, community-based water solutions in developing countries. They have completed more than 10,000 water projects (and counting!) for communities in 26 countries. For more information, visit their website.

Gratiot Emergency HousingGratiot Emergency Housing

Gratiot Emergency Housing has been working with residents of Gratiot County for 35 years to provide assistance with utilities, rent, and rent deposits to low income families. Gratiot Emergency Housing works closely with other agencies in the community to provide a network of care for many who have been hard-hit by the local economy. All persons who utilize the resources of GEH go through a screening process and develop a payment plan to reimburse GEH. They have no paid employees. Every penny given to GEH goes for its intended purpose!
